Algeria: Discrimination targets Sahrawis inTindouf camps PDF Print E-mail
Written by Abdelhak Kettani   
Thursday, 14 June 2012 14:19

In the camps of Tindouf, the double standards policy and discrimination are the rule when it comes to the treatment of refugees. Algerian authorities thus lavishly bestow their generosity on the Polisario leadership, while the unfortunate Sahrawis living in the camps are subjected to all kinds of discriminatory practices.
The latest measures imposed by Algiers on the Sahrawis going to the nearby city of Tindouf are an illustration of these discriminatory practices, according to testimonies by Sahrawis from inside the camps.
Drastic limitations have been imposed on the Sahrawis trying to purchase, in the city of Tindouf, products that they cannot find in the camps. Fruits, vegetables, soft drinks or fuel are subjected to an incomprehensible rationing when the purchasers are Sahrawis. Beyond 12:00 am, Algerian authorities in Tindouf prevent vehicles with Tindouf registration plates from purchasing gas.

Sahara: EU-Morocco Friendship Group backs withdrawal of confidence in Christopher Ross PDF Print E-mail
Written by Abdelhak Kettani   
Thursday, 07 June 2012 16:20

Morocco’s stand in the settlement process of the Western Sahara conflict gained new support within the European Parliament.
The EU-MOROCCO friendship Group at the European Parliament, actually voiced backing on Wednesday in Brussels, through its president Gilles Pargneaux, to Rabat’s recent decision to withdraw its confidence in the personal envoy of the UN Secretary-General for the Sahara, American Christopher Ross.
Morocco had made this decision because of Ross's "unbalanced" and "biased" positions and asked the UN S.G, Ban Ki-moon, to take the appropriate decisions to press forward the negotiations in order to reach a long-lasting and consensual political solution.

Who are the providers of pro-Polisario activists in the Canary Islands? PDF Print E-mail
Written by Abdelhak Kettani   
Friday, 01 June 2012 12:09

The Spanish media have once again accused the Algerian power of using secret money for propaganda ends. With the price of a barrel of oil crossing the US$100, funds are overflowing.
Inquiries and analyses by Spanish and Western experts found evidence that a large part of this oil windfall was used to purchase Russian armament and to finance propaganda and international lobbying to the benefit, among others, of the Polisario separatist movement settled in Tindouf, Southwestern Algeria.
In a story published last Monday, the Spanish newspaper "El Dia" raised questions as to the financing sources of Carmelo Ramirez during his travels inside the Canary Islands and during his trips to the camps of Tindouf. This Canarian pro-Polisraio activist announced few days ago in Lanzarote, on the occasion of the 39th anniversary of the Polisario creation, the organization of a mission to the Tindouf camps next November.
